What stadium do the Marlins play in?

Sun Life Stadium Originally was named Joe Robbie stadium and was renamed Pro Player Stadium in 1996. Sun Life Stadium was opened in 1987 as the home for the Miami Dolphins football franchise and began hosting the Florida Marlins when the NL expanded in 1993.

Do the Marlins have a new stadium?

MIAMI — The Miami Marlins will begin their new season in a newly named home. Marlins Park, which has been home to Miami’s Major League Baseball team since it opened in 2012, has been renamed loanDepot park. The new name was officially announced Wednesday, one day before the start of the 2021 MLB season.

Is Miami Marlins a dome stadium?

To encourage attendance in the humid Miami climate and to eliminate costly rainouts, the 37,000-seat Marlins Ballpark features a one of a kind three-panel moving roof that has become the signature architectural feature of the park. The 17-acre roof spans up to 560 feet.

Why did Marlins change to Miami?

The Marlins originally played home games at Joe Robbie Stadium, which they shared with the Miami Dolphins of the National Football League (NFL). As part of an agreement with park owner Miami-Dade County to use the stadium, the franchise also changed their name to the Miami Marlins prior to the 2012 season.

When did Miami Marlins change name?

2012
Founded in 1991 as the Florida Marlins, the Marlins began play in 1993 in the suburb of Miami Gardens, and moved to the city in 2012, becoming the Miami Marlins at that time.

Is Loandepot park enclosed?

Retractable Roof Facts 560 foot span, track to track – just short of two football fields in length or roughly 5.27 acres. It takes roughly 13 – 15 minutes to go from the fully closed to the fully open position. Roof panels can be operated independently to produce micro shading effects.
